They don’t know when to stop. Twitchy told you about the media mob that descended on St. Rose of Lima church in Newtown, Conn. over the weekend. We told you about the residents erecting signs and begging journalists to leave them alone. And we told you about the grieving sister of slain teacher Vicki Soto, who asked her friends to hang up on media vultures.
Today, the frenzy continues with reporters swarming the funerals of two of the beautiful children murdered on Friday.
